EAPC Ethics Task Force on Palliative Care and Euthanasia
The paper was published contemporaneously in the Palliative Medicine and the European Journal for Palliative Care. go to the pages to download paper and some commentaires
on the occasion of the last meeting held in Milan on 13-15 June 2003, the EAPC Board of Directors has adopted unanimously the paper of the EAPC Ethics Task Force on Palliative Care and Euthanasia as the official position of the EAPC.
Thanks to the initiative of Geoffrey Hanks to search for commentaries, all over the world, to be published together with the paper, it has obtained a very intense and widespread attention and diffusion and has opened a debate, which is still going on.

Taskforce on Nurse Education
A task force of Palliative Nursing Experts has been convened to consider recommendations for the development of palliative nurse education in Europe. The members of the core group are :Martine DE VLIEGER (Belgium), Nuria GORCHS (Spain), Philip J. LARKIN (Ireland) and Françoise PORCHET (Switzerland).
The final document has been circulated to the EAPC Board of Directors.

Council of Europe - Recommendations on Palliative Care
TheCouncil of Europe expert committee,chaired by Dr Tony O´Brien, met for a total of four meetings during 2001 and 2002. The Committee has completed its work and has submitted the document to the Secretariat, who in turn will pass it to the Council of Ministers for their consideration in June. No further meetings of the committee are planned.
The EAPC was represented on the committee by Mr. Maurice Chausson.
